TEHRAN, March 18 (Xinhua) -- An Iranian border guard was killed in a clash with an armed group in Iran's western Kurdistan province, official IRNA news agency reported on Monday.
The armed group intended to enter the country on Sunday night to carry out acts of sabotage, the report said.
The Iranian border guard, Abouzar Hamzeh Kord Khordi, was killed in the clash erupted at the Baneh border post, near the border village of Sarab, between the Iranian security guards and the gunmen.
The gunmen fled the scene and failed to enter the country, the report said.
